Tar Heel women rally for win over Pack
Posted Jan 26, 2010
Sylvia Hatchell called out UNC guard Italee Lucas, who at half-time was 0-for-5 from the field with five points. The team's leading scorer answered her coach's call, scoring 28 of her 33 points in the second half, leading the Heels to a 81-69 come-from-behind victory over the Wolfpack at Reynolds Coliseum. Lucas scored the most points of any UNC player since Ivory Latta finished with 33 against Old Dominion in 2005.
